Plant repl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or unhealthy trees and shrubs and installing new greenery to enhance the appearance and safety of a property. This process typically begins with a thorough assessment of existing plants to determine if they are beyond recovery or pose risks, such as falling branches or root damage to structures. Once the decision is made to replace, experienced contractors carefully remove the existing plants, prepare the soil, and select suitable new varieties that match the property’s aesthetic and environmental conditions. Proper planting techniques are used to ensure the new greenery establishes well and thrives over time.
These services help address common problems like diseased or dead trees that can threaten safety, overgrown shrubs that block views or access, and plants that no longer suit the property's landscape design. In some cases, plant replacement is necessary after storm damage or severe weather events that leave trees or bushes damaged or uprooted. Replacing unhealthy or unwanted greenery can improve curb appeal, prevent potential hazards, and create a more inviting outdoor space. The overview below groups typical Plant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Macomb,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or plant replacements, such as replacing a single large shrub or small tree, generally fall between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s land in this middle range, depending on plant size and accessibility. Fewer projects tend to push into the higher tiers of $700 or more.
Standard Replacement - Replacing multiple plants or larger trees often ranges from $1,000 to $3,000 for many local projects. This band covers common residential landscaping needs, with larger or more complex jobs sometimes exceeding $4,000.
Full Landscape Overhaul - Complete replacement of a landscape, including multiple mature trees, shrubs, and ground cover, can typically range from $5,000 to $15,000. Larger, more intricate projects may go beyond this range, especially in extensive properties.
Large Commercial Projects - For extensive commercial or industrial plant replacement work, costs can start around $20,000 and may reach $50,000 or more. These projects are less common and usually involve significant planning and site preparation, with many local contractors specializing in such large-scale work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
